MEC Hlomuka to open a R31 million bridge linking communities in Mandeni

The KwaZulu-Natal MEC for Transport, Community Safety and Liaison, Sipho Hlomuka will today, Thursday 18 April 2024, open a completed R31.8 million Msunduze River Bridge linking the communities of eNyoni in Mandeni.

The Msunduze River Bridge is located at Nyoni area in Mandeni linking the communities of Sikhonyane and the Nyoni Village under Mandeni Local Municipality.

The bridge serves as a link between road P459 from the south and L947 along L3110.

The construction of this bridge has reduced traveling distances and provided Sikhonyane and the Nyoni communities with access to Ekuvukeni Primary School and Hlanganani Primary School.

The 65m long bridge is providing a relief to the community of Mandeni and is providing easy access to other important amenities.

The contract value for the construction of Msunduze River Bridge is R31.8 million

Through this contract companies owned by women, youth, people with disabilities also benefited from the project and jobs opportunities were created for locals.
